Firbolg Fighter Builds: Effective Combat Tactics
Firbolg fighters present a unique chance for formidable builds within the game . Their innate magic and stature allow for innovative methods. A common build focuses on strength , leveraging their skill to deal significant blows in hand-to-hand battle. Consider a Eldritch Knight subclass for adaptable options – Battle Master grants strategic maneuvers, Champion allows for increased critical hit chance , and Eldritch Knight blends weapon prowess with limited spellcasting.
